If it gets cold where you are (I mean *really cold*), you will not be happy with an Interstate.

Even their "AGM" battery dies at 5 years old when it gets down to -30F (or colder). And I mean the first time it hits that temp, kills it like throwing a switch.

Their standard wet cell died the very first time it saw -30F. That was the OEM battery in my tractor.

Can't have that around here. Not for a piece of equipment or truck that doesn't sit in a cushy warm heated garage all winter.

I've been putting Optima AGM's in my stuff when it's time to replace the OEM Interstates. Never had an issue, can sit for a month at -40F, not plugged in (battery) to diddly, and fires right up.
